view more2017121 · Abisheva et al. (2012) characterized several dust products from the electrolysis of aluminum, which contained 0.071–0.125 wt% Ga and 26.6–29.9 wt% Al 2 O 3. In this study, approximately 64–83% of Ga was extracted from the dust products in 1.0 M H 2 SO 4 with a L/S ratio of 4 at 90°C.

view moreBauxite residue is a by-product of the Bayer Process. It is primarily composed of the insoluble fraction of the bauxite ore that remains after extraction of the aluminium-containing components.
